If you receive a government pension, this account provides you with a guaranteed interest rate set by the government. There is no minimum balance required and interest is credited to your account twice a year.
No minimum balance
No account keeping, management or annual fees
Own branch access for withdrawals and deposits
Deposits via any Westpac branch with a PC deposit book
Direct credits and debits to and from the account
Interest credited to the account on 30 June and 31 December
pc.easynet online banking provides fast and convenient access to your accounts 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. With pc.easynet, you can view all your account details, transfer your funds online, create a list of personal payees, create, alter or cancel regular payments, make BPAY® payments and even apply for a PC loan.
Rapid Response telephone banking allows you to carry out transactions on your PC accounts by telephone. There are no transaction costs and the service is available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week. You can check account balances, transfer funds, make BPAY payments, and obtain account statements and transaction lists.
BPAY bill paying facility allows you to pay your bills more conveniently to over 10,000 organisations. BPAY is available through both pc.easynet and Rapid Response, allowing you to pay as many bills as you like 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
BPAYView® allows you to receive and manage your bills through online banking, without relying on paper. You can access your bills anywhere in the world 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, record due dates and pay each bill at the time you nominate, and make instant payments or schedule payments for a later date.
Regular Payments allow you to arrange the automated payment of your regular bills (eg rent, insurances, loan repayments and credit cards). Regular payments can be created, altered or cancelled through pc.easynet.
Direct Debits and Credits enable you, after making arrangements directly with your supplier, to pay your bills automatically from your nominated account. All you have to do is arrange the direct debit or credit with the supplier, and all transactions will be recorded on your account statement.
Deposits into Police Credit accounts can be made at any PC branch Monday to Friday, 9am-5pm, at PC easy cheque deposit boxes, through direct crediting of your salary or by mail (no cash). Deposits can also be made at any Westpac branch throughout Australia with a PC deposit book.
Personal cheque books allow you to issue cheques as an alternative to using cash when paying accounts. The free personal cheque book is linked to your nominated PC savings account
